Directors: Deagol Brothers
Writers: Deagol Brothers, Cody DeVos
Cast: Eric Lehning, Cody DeVos, Leah High

Two weird brothers Carol & Patrick along with their younger brother Beetle and two other close friends Addy & Brian go into shock when their friend Wendy disappears one day believed dead. After a memorial service (not a fully fledged funeral due to having no body) the friends reflect on their time with Wendy and how empty each of their young lives feel without her. All until one day when Beetle finds Wendy's clearly dead yet still animated body on local wasteland. Both Patrick and Carol try to keep Wendy as if nothing had happened to her.
After a promising start (wonderfully narrated by young Beetle sharing what it was like growing up with his Dad and brothers and how Carol who became infatuated with Wendy) this dark drama come horror movie starts to tire, its story telling turned to teen angst and when Wendy is finally found the core story morphs into a second rate copy of the far superior Deadly Friend or Deadgirl. Shame could of been something greater than its sum, at times it oddly reminded me of the wonderful HBO series Six Feet Under.
